#ef1527 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ef1527 is composed of 93.7% red, 8.2%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 51%. #ef1527 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a4e with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#ef1527 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ef1527 has RGB values of R:239, G:21,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.84,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15668519.

Shades and Tints of #ef1527
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ef1527
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#857f7f is the less saturated color, while #f90b1f is the most saturated one.
